About Mark Chamberlen
Mark is a graduate in English & Drama, and a partially sighted former paralympic skier with over 30 years commercial experience gained in recruitment and executive search. Nurturing a keen interest in helping people to perform to the highest level, he qualified as a Master Practitioner of Business Coaching through Meyler Campbell in 2010 and in 2016 established Chamberlen Consultancy Services, through which he delivers executive coaching and team effectiveness programs.
